Guidehouse
Associate Director of Sales Insights & Analytics
Guidehouse, Atlanta, Georgia, United States, 30383
Job Family
Sales Support & Administration
Travel Required Up to 10%
Clearance Required None
What You Will Do The Associate Director of Sales Insights & Analytics will develop and direct the sales data analysis function to deliver reporting and tools. As a senior member of the Financial Planning & Analysis team, you will ensure sales data is accurately captured, analyzed, and presented to support strategic decision‑making, drive revenue growth, and enhance sales effectiveness.
What You Will Need
Bachelor’s degree Minimum of 15 Years of Experience: Direct and proven experience in a similarly structured role preferably within a professional services or consulting firm; OR 19 Years of Experience in relevant experience
Good understanding of sales concepts and experience tracking data throughout the sales cycle from opportunity to revenue
Proficiency in data visualization tools (e.g., Tableau, Power BI) and CRM platforms (e.g., Salesforce, MS Dynamics)
Experience managing and supervising staff
Strong analytical skills with the ability to interpret complex data sets
Excellent communication and presentation skills
Exceptional analytical, communication, and stakeholder management skills
Experience working in a large, matrixed organization is a plus
What Would Be Nice To Have
Degree in Business, Accounting, Finance, Data Analytics. Prefer MBA
More than 8 years leadership experience is preferred
Design, build, and maintain dashboards and reports that track key sales metrics (e.g., revenue, pipeline, conversion rates, quota attainment)
Ensure data accuracy and integrity across all reporting platforms.
Provide actionable insights and recommendations based on sales performance trends
Manage and prepare monthly Board and Senior Leadership reporting package integrating data from CRM, financial systems, and practice-level projections
Collaborate with Finance and the Growth Office to align sales forecasts with revenue targets
Ensure effective use of CRM and other sales tools to inform decision‑making and drive revenue
Establish and enforce data governance standards for sales reporting
Serve as a strategic partner to Sales, Marketing, and Practice Leadership to understand business needs and sales reporting requirements
Identify opportunities to streamline sales reporting processes and automate recurring tasks
Lead initiatives to improve sales forecasting accuracy and planning
Identify and implement improvements in sales reporting workflows and tools to enhance efficiency and scalability
Lead initiatives to standardize sales KPIs and reporting formats across practices and geographies
Ability to lead and motivate a team, provide strategic guidance, and inspire action based on data insights
Expertise in using CRM software, business intelligence tools, and data visualization platforms
Excellent ability to present complex information clearly and persuasively to different audiences
Understanding of financial principles and the broader business context to align sales reporting with organizational goals.
Experience and knowledge of AI tools
Preference will be given to candidates who are located within 50 miles of a Guidehouse office
Salary Range The annual salary range for this position is $197,000.00-$328,000.00.
